Bhayandar :  Yet another innocent woman fallen prey to the greedy demands of dowry mongers. Sleuths of the Navghar police have arrested a 30-year-old man on charges of dowry harassment and abetting the suicide of his 29-year-old wife. According to the police, Pooja Chaturvedi (29) committed suicide by hanging herself to the ceiling of her apartment in the Cabin Road area of Bhayandar (east) on Tuesday night.

A native of Mathura in Uttar Pradesh, Pooja had married Vineet (30) in February 2015. In his complaint to the police, Pooja’s brother stated that his sister was constantly being harassed physically and mentally by her husband and in-laws for Rs.10 lakh dowry. Unable to bear the ordeal, Pooja took the extreme step by hanging herself to the ceiling fan of her apartment. “While Vineet was arrested and booked under section 498 ( A) and 306 of the IPC on Wednesday, his parents who are co-accused in the crime are yet to be arrested,” informed Senior PI A S Kurundkar.
